Chartham: Four charged after man allegedly assaulted

A man was taken to hospital with a broken rib and bruising after an alleged assault.

Four people are due in court next month following reports of the assault near the River Stour in Chartham at around 8pm on Tuesday.

A man in his 40s was taken to hospital for treatment.

The alleged assault took place near to the River Stour.

Joanna Barton, 26, of Highland Road in Chartham was charged with a public order offence.

Darren William Aldridge, 42, of Bolts Hill, Chartham, was charged with assault.

George William Barton, 32, of Rentain Road, Chartham, was charged with two counts of assault, two counts of possession of an offensive weapon and criminal damage.

George Barton, 50, of Highland Road, Chartham, was charged with a public order offence.

All four have been released on bail to appear at Margate Magistrates’ Court on July 29.
